Full Job Description Schedule/Hours:
Monday-Friday, 40 hours/week 8:30am-4:15pm This position is responsible for: Serves as lead worker to Development Associates in all development disciplines; attains a deep knowledge and understanding of each development discipline; ensures the accomplishment of the various office tasks in the most efficient and effective manner possible; keeps Divisional Resource Development Director advised of work progress; performs a variety of detailed donor care duties including the input of confidential donor information into the Donor Management System (Interchange) secretarial, data entry, and clerical work necessary for the smooth operation of the Divisional Development Department in the essential role of support person for a variety of Development senior management and field directors.
Key Responsibilities:
Lead Worker Responsibilities (25%) Administrative Support Responsibilities (55%) Meeting/Conference Planning Responsibilities (10%) Accounting Responsibilities (10%)
Physical Requirements and Working Conditions:
Ability to meet attendance requirements. Ability to read, write, and communicate the English language. Ability to perform routine mathematical computations. Ability to transcribe dictation and type. Ability to sort and file documents alphabetically and numerically. Ability to operate various general office equipment including a telephone, computer, and adding machine. Ability to concentrate and pay close attention to detail with constant breaks in concentration associated with answering phones or speaking in person to clients requiring assistance. Ability and willingness to conduct all duties in accordance with the ministry of the organization and its Christian principles; conducts all communications and job duties with the highest level of professionalism. Duties are usually performed seated. Sitting may be relieved by brief or occasional periods of standing or walking. Limited amount of physical effort required associated with walking, standing, lifting and carrying light objects (less than 25 lbs.) 5-10% of work time. Work is usually performed in a normal office environment where there are little or no physical discomforts associated with changes in weather or discomforts associated with noise, dust, dirt, and the like.
